Output 63ea286143d1c60bc712aca3de132ae011c9be4a7273d48bd4a4e703e695dd59:1

value
43044925
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6af64efc7f9bdb35db685e6a353d505c5bdb6c36 OP_EQUAL
address
3BSachGrdC7MXTLYhazXX7BFwKe7P8zrYG
transaction
63ea286143d1c60bc712aca3de132ae011c9be4a7273d48bd4a4e703e695dd59
spent
true